You can travel between Zurich and Palermo 3 different ways: bus, flight or train.
The cheapest way to go to Palermo from Zurich is by taking a flight, which costs on average $140 (€126).
This is compared to other ways of getting to Palermo:
A flight is $114 (€102) less than a bus for this route with tickets for a bus from Zurich to Palermo costing on average $254 (€228).
Taking a flight is usually $135 (€121) less than taking a train to Palermo, which costs on average $275 (€247) for the same trip.
The fastest way from Zurich to Palermo is by flight with an average journey time of 1 h 55 min.
There are alternative travel options to Palermo that can usually take longer:
In comparison, traveling by bus can take you on average 25 h 15 min.
In comparison, traveling by train can take you on average 19 h 39 min.
You should expect to travel around 682 miles (1100 km) between Zurich and Palermo.
